Warning Signs You Need Aquarium Leak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ars and prevent bigger problems. Don’t ignore the signs – call our team immediately if you notice any of the following: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ice a musty smell in your home that won’t go away, it’s time to call our team.

Water Stains on Walls or Floors

Water stains on walls or floors can be a sign of a hidden leak. If you notice any water stains, don’t wait – call our team to assess the situation.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your flooring, it’s time to call our team.

Discolored or Faded Paint

Discolored or faded paint can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any changes in your paint, don’t wait – call our team to assess the situation.

Can I prevent aquarium leaks from happening in the first place?

Yes, you can prevent aquarium leaks from happening in the first place by regular maintenance, including checking the aquarium’s water level and ensuring that the aquarium is level and secure.
